make / manufacturer: Cinelli
model name / number: Supercorsa
size / dimensions: 56 x 56
56cm Cinelli Supercorsa, Campagnolo 3x8 This bike is a rider, not a showpiece - some pitting on chrome lugs and a few amateur touchups in the paint. Columbus tubing sticker and the ill-advised little plastic Cinelli buttons at the tops of the seatstays are gone That said it is straight, sound and stunning, dead quiet to ride. I've had several Campy ergo shift setups and this is by far the smoothest of the ones that I have experienced. Brakes hubs and levers are Chorus, crank and derailleurs are Racing Triple. Stem and bars are Cinelli. Brand new 700/28 Gatorskins mounted, 700/23 Michelins included. The hubs are the last truly gorgeous Campagnolo hubs, contoured and hand-polished. The Supercorsa is the progenitor of all Italian stage bikes and presents and rides as such - it will be around long after the carbon craze has been replaced by the next big thing. Selling some Trek frames. $30 each

First is a 1992 Trek 930. Has a 1 1/8 threaded headset. The seatpost clamp has been modified but works fine.
Seat tube is 20 inches and top tube is 22 inches. Comes with seatpost, derailleurs, bottom bracket and a chain. Will throw in a stem for an extra $10

Second is a mid 1980's Trek 420 road bike frame. The paint is pretty scratched up but there is little rust. Comes with a bottom bracket. Seat tube and top tube are 21 inches

Third is a late 80's Trek Antelope. Comes with a seatpost, seat and bottom bracket. Seat tube is 21 inches and the top tube is 22 inches.

Finally a mid 1990's Trek 830. Label says 21 inch frame. One of the rear cantinposts is starting to be stripped but could be salvaged. Comes with a seatpost.

machinist42 05-12-17 04:44 PM


Originally Posted by rocks in head (Post 19579193)
Maybe they think Univega is Italian because it's equipped with Campy?

I suspect it's an "Ital Sport" model. Enlarging the (non) drive side photo doesn't quite afford the resolution to be certain, but it appears to read "ital sport". he Triomphe downtube lever would be consistent. So it would be a triple butted, Miyata framed, Campy equipped red bike at a reasonable price point?
